The Role:
You’ll be working with our Summit Lead and Brand and Communications Manager to deliver our most important external-facing platform: the Planet A Summit.
This is the firm’s flagship, invitation-only gathering, bringing together 300+ of Europe’s leading climate-tech founders, investors, operators, scientists and policymakers.
You’ll be contributing to a core, firm-wide priority, as the event and its related initiatives directly shape our deal flow, portfolio support, network and the firm’s public presence.
The role is ideal for someone looking to move into venture capital, investor platform teams or brand and community roles within funds.
Location: Berlin, hybrid set-up
Duration: 3 months (with potential to extend to 6 months)
Start: January 2026
Commitment: Full-time (40 hours/week)
Remuneration: This is a paid position
Reports to: Summit Lead
Works day-to-day with: Summit Lead and Brand and Communications Manager
Tasks
You’ll be trusted with real responsibility and clear ownership, including:
Owning and maintaining the speaker, partner and guest pipelines as a core working system
Project managing timelines, task trackers and action lists across workstreams
Supporting programme development to ensure content aligns with Planet A’s thesis and our brand while captivating our key stakeholders
Supporting the summit’s content and communications work alongside our Brand and Communications Manager
Logistics coordination for speakers, guests, partners and vendors
